Precision Control for Reliable Results

The OSI-250 features a PID digital controller with microprocessor technology, allowing users to program shaking speed, temperature, and timer settings with high accuracy. Its digital LED display gives real-time feedback, ensuring experimental consistency for cell culture and other lab research applications while maintaining a 0.5C temperature accuracy.


Enhanced Safety and Convenience

Safety is paramount with features such as over-temperature protection and motor overload protection. The incubator's powder-coated steel exterior and stainless-steel inner chamber guarantee durability, while interior illumination and a see-through front door provide easy monitoring of samples during operation.


Flexible Capacity and Ease of Use

With a 250-litre chamber, removable shelf, and stainless-steel tray, the OSI-250 accommodates various flasks and cultures. Its programmable timer and automation allow users to focus on other tasks, making it ideal for busy research or academic labs. Optional cooling caters to experiments needing temperatures below ambient.

FAQ's of Orbital Shaking Incubator:


Q: How does the Orbital Shaking Incubator ensure sample uniformity during incubation?

A: With its adjustable shaking speed (40-250 RPM) and 25 mm orbit diameter, the incubator provides consistent and even agitation, promoting uniform mixing and aeration of samples-crucial for optimal cell growth and reliable experimental outcomes.

Q: What safety features does the OSI-250 incorporate for laboratory use?

A: The OSI-250 is equipped with over-temperature protection and motor overload protection to safeguard samples and the device. These features help prevent equipment damage and ensure safe operation during extended runs.

Q: When should I use the optional cooling system?

A: The optional cooling system is ideal for experiments requiring temperatures lower than ambient room temperature. This is particularly useful for temperature-sensitive samples or protocols that demand precise thermal control below standard incubation values.

Q: Where can the OSI-250 be installed and used?

A: Designed for use in professional settings, the incubator is well-suited for research laboratories, academic institutions, and biotechnological facilities. Its robust construction and compact dimensions (640 x 580 x 840 mm) allow for easy installation on laboratory benches or designated equipment areas.

Q: What is the process for adjusting speed and temperature settings?

A: Settings are adjusted using the user-friendly PID digital controller and microprocessor interface. Parameters such as shaking speed, temperature, and timer are programmed via the digital LED display, allowing real-time monitoring and precise control throughout the experiment.

Q: How does the removable shelf benefit laboratory workflows?

A: The removable shelf increases flexibility, enabling users to accommodate different flask sizes and experimental setups or quickly clean and reconfigure the chamber, thereby enhancing workflow efficiency and sample throughput.

Q: What advantages does the see-through front window provide?

A: The see-through window allows continuous observation of the samples without opening the chamber, minimizing temperature fluctuations and maintaining a stable internal environment essential for reproducible research results.
